Output 40e033f310213f159af141c786d17dfef2b80da9f84fbdbf046e74583fc03e72:0

value
118698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b09a64e4bbb96deb38c03dea1d54448bda052307 OP_EQUAL
address
3HnoooBgpHLcjHNNRGm26FjSuungPFG3Jt
transaction
40e033f310213f159af141c786d17dfef2b80da9f84fbdbf046e74583fc03e72
confirmations
155623
spent
true